Lines Matching refs:sccp
105 fep->scc.sccp = of_iomap(ofdev->dev.of_node, 0);
106 if (!fep->scc.sccp)
111 iounmap(fep->scc.sccp);
172 scc_t __iomem *sccp = fep->scc.sccp;
174 S16(sccp, scc_psmr, SCC_PSMR_PRO);
207 scc_t __iomem *sccp = fep->scc.sccp;
211 C16(sccp, scc_psmr, SCC_PSMR_PRO);
245 scc_t __iomem *sccp = fep->scc.sccp;
252 C32(sccp, scc_gsmrl, SCC_GSMRL_ENR | SCC_GSMRL_ENT);
329 W16(sccp, scc_scce, 0xffff);
333 W16(sccp, scc_sccm, SCCE_ENET_TXE | SCCE_ENET_RXF | SCCE_ENET_TXB);
338 W32(sccp, scc_gsmrh, 0);
339 W32(sccp, scc_gsmrl,
345 W16(sccp, scc_dsr, 0xd555);
350 W16(sccp, scc_psmr, SCC_PSMR_ENCRC | SCC_PSMR_NIB22);
354 S16(sccp, scc_psmr, SCC_PSMR_LPB | SCC_PSMR_FDE);
356 S32(sccp, scc_gsmrl, SCC_GSMRL_ENR | SCC_GSMRL_ENT);
362 scc_t __iomem *sccp = fep->scc.sccp;
365 for (i = 0; (R16(sccp, scc_sccm) == 0) && i < SCC_RESET_DELAY; i++)
371 W16(sccp, scc_sccm, 0);
372 C32(sccp, scc_gsmrl, SCC_GSMRL_ENR | SCC_GSMRL_ENT);
380 scc_t __iomem *sccp = fep->scc.sccp;
382 W16(sccp, scc_scce, SCC_NAPI_RX_EVENT_MSK);
388 scc_t __iomem *sccp = fep->scc.sccp;
390 S16(sccp, scc_sccm, SCC_NAPI_RX_EVENT_MSK);
396 scc_t __iomem *sccp = fep->scc.sccp;
398 C16(sccp, scc_sccm, SCC_NAPI_RX_EVENT_MSK);
414 scc_t __iomem *sccp = fep->scc.sccp;
416 return (u32) R16(sccp, scc_scce);
422 scc_t __iomem *sccp = fep->scc.sccp;
424 W16(sccp, scc_scce, int_events & 0xffff);
441 memcpy_fromio(p, fep->scc.sccp, sizeof(scc_t));